Moreover, stainless steel is famous for its resistance to corrosion, which is a critical factor in environments that are exposed to moisture, chemicals, or extreme weather conditions. Unlike traditional steel that can rust when exposed to the elements, stainless steel maintains its appearance and functionality even in these challenging situations. This inherent strength against corrosive elements enhances its usability in various industries, including food processing, petrochemical, water treatment, and marine applications.

Common sizes for metal grating include widths ranging from 1 foot to several feet, with lengths that can extend to as much as 20 feet or more. The thickness of the grating typically varies, with standard measurements being 1 inch, 1.5 inches, or 2 inches, depending on the intended load support. The spacing between the bars also plays a significant role; standard spacing is often around 1 inch to 4 inches, allowing for adequate strength while maintaining safety and functionality.
